Festival Banner
·
Display festive messages or promotional banners in various positions across your WordPress site — all managed from a beautiful admin interface.
Festival Banner is a powerful yet simple plugin for displaying promotional banners, announcement bars, holiday greetings, and festive messages on your WordPress website.
Whether you’re running a seasonal sale, sharing a cookie notice, promoting an upcoming event, or welcoming visitors — Festival Banner gives you full control over how and where your banners appear, with zero coding required.
Key Features
6 Banner Positions
- Top Bar — Fixed bar pinned to the very top of the viewport
- Bottom Bar — Fixed bar pinned to the bottom of the viewport
- Floating — Small card anchored to any corner of the screen
- Modal / Popup — Centered overlay with configurable delay
- Side Banner — Vertical strip on the left, right, or both sides
- Inline — Embed anywhere using a simple shortcode
Rich Content & Styling
- Write banner content with basic HTML (
<strong>,<a href>,<em>, etc.) - Upload a banner image via the WordPress Media Library
- Choose background and text colors with a built-in color picker
- Set layout direction: horizontal or vertical
- Set content alignment: left, center, or right
Call to Action Button
- Add a button with a custom label and URL
- Choose button background and text colors independently
- Option to open the link in a new tab
Animations
- Choose an entry animation: Fade In, Slide In, or None
Smart Scheduling
- Set a start date and/or end date for each banner
- Expired banners are hidden automatically — no manual intervention needed
Dismissible Banners
- Let visitors close banners with a single click
- Dismissed state is saved in localStorage so it persists across page loads
Page Targeting
- Show on All Pages
- Show on Homepage Only
- Show on Specific Pages or Posts — pick exactly which ones from a searchable list
Live Preview
- See exactly how your banner will look — in real time — while you fill in the form
Multiple Banners
- Create and manage as many banners as you need
- Each banner has its own settings, schedule, and targeting rules
Getting Started
- Install and activate the plugin
- Go to WP Admin → Festival Banners
- Click Add New Banner
- Fill in your content, choose a position, pick your colors
- Set Status to Active and click Create Banner
Your banner is now live on your site!
Inline Shortcode
For Inline banners, paste the shortcode into any page, post, or widget:
[festival_banner id="123"]
Who Is This Plugin For?
- Store owners running seasonal sales or free shipping promotions
- Bloggers sharing announcements or newsletter sign-ups
- Agencies displaying cookie consent or GDPR notices
- Event organizers counting down to a launch or registration deadline
- Anyone who wants a clean, customizable banner without bloated page builders
